On February 23, 2021 my sweet eight-year-old nephew Shane got on the school bus with his three siblings to head off for another day of third grade. By that night he was in an oncology ward at Stonybrook Hospital and had been diagnosed with T Cell Acute Lymphoblastic Leukemia. 

After a bout of what was thought to be Bells Palsy in mid-January, my sister Jenn and brother-in-law George persistently brought Shane to first the ER and then a neurologist trying to find an answer to what caused the facial paralysis on one side of his face.  After the Bells Palsy spread to both sides of his face, Jenn and George brought Shane to a new neurologist who immediately wanted to find out what type of infection caused it. As he tested negative for each illness they looked into, his repeated complete blood count tests revealed an ever-increasing white blood cell count. This combined with his sudden lack of energy and decreased appetite was cause for concern.  The neurologist told Jenn and George to pull Shane from school that Tuesday, and head straight to the ER for further testing. A chest x-ray revealed a large mass in his chest cavity and suddenly my sister  and brother-in-law found themselves in a room with a team of five doctors handing them the worst news of their lives. Shane was admitted to the hospital and given a bone marrow biopsy and spinal tap, both of which revealed the presence of leukemia cells. 

Shane is facing an initial ten day hospital stay where he has been given a chest port and started on chemotherapy. He will undergo intense chemotherapy for the next eight months and all in nearly three years of treatments. His prognosis is good and his doctors are optimistic but the road ahead will be a long one.

In addition to many unexpected expenses and uncertainty about their ability to work, Jenn and George also need to focus on their other three children, nearly eleven-year-old twins George and Hunter and six-year-old Sophie.
